Jemput Jemput Udang, also known as Malaysian shrimp fritters, is a popular snack or appetizer in Southeast Asian cuisine. This dish consists of small shrimp mixed with a batter made from flour, water, and sometimes rice flour for added crispiness. The mixture is seasoned with garlic, shallots, turmeric, and various spices before being deep-fried until golden. Packed with protein from the shrimp, Jemput Jemput Udang offers an energy boost with a flavorful crunch. However, it is also high in calories and fat due to the deep-frying process, so moderation is key. While the shrimp provides important nutrients like omega-3 fatty acids, incorporating more vegetables into the batter can increase its fiber and nutrient content. Best enjoyed fresh, this savory treat highlights the bold and vibrant flavors of Malaysian cuisine.
